Description

A greetings card imprinted with an illustration by Rex Whistler to Jonathan Swift's Gulliver's Travels showing a man in eighteenth century costume reaping with a sickle while another, tiny, human figure gesticulates. Surrounded by a border of agricultural implements and produce, clothing and, in a cartouche, the text, "He screams as loud as Fear can make him, whereupon the huge Creature at last espies him". Rex Whistler's 26 illustrations to Gulliver's Travels were first republished with the complete text in 1984. Handwritten inside the card: "For Christopher & Henrietta, to wish them happiness in MCMLXXXIV from Laurence". "Christopher" is presumably Christopher McCall KC who gifted this and related items to the Cathedral.
